  • Original Item: Only One Available. This is a very nice Model 1917 C.T. Bolo manufactured by Fayette R. Plumb Inc, whose factory was in the Bridesburg region of Philadelphia, PA. They had another factory, just constructed, in St. Louis as well, and 1917 bolos were produced in both.


    This model was a moderate simplification of the earlier 1910 Bolo made by Springfield Armory. The main difference is the lack of the catch mechanism on the scabbard and grip. It was manufactured by contractors such as Plumb and A.C. Co. The blade ricasso on this example is clearly marked:


    PLUMB
    PHILA.
    1918


    The reverse is marked:


    U.S.
    MOD. 1917


    The blade and ricasso are almost completely devoid of the original black finish, most likely due to cleaning and use. It does show sharpening after manufacture, but it is well done, most likely at arsenal. The main edge of the model 1917, such as this one, is mostly ground from one side, while the other side was left flat. The original profile is still mostly intact.

    Specifications:
    Blade Length: 10 1/4"
    Blade Style: "Bolo" Machete
    Overall length: 15“
    Crossguard: 3 3/4”
    Scabbard Length: 11"
